Hamilton hits theaters this Friday! On this week’s episode of Your Career, Unscripted, I spoke with Broadway Producer Jill Furman, who was there from the very early days of Hamilton. She shared what it was like recognizing Lin-Manuel Miranda’s genius early on in 2003 when she saw an early version of In the Heights for the first time, to the beginning days of Hamilton, to the unforgettable White House moment with Chris Jackson as George Washington singing to President Obama in his final term in office.

This interview was a bit surreal for me. Hearing the personal stories behind the creation of my favorite shows—and getting advice on career uncertainty, confidence, and pushing beyond your comfort zone—from Jill - a person whose career I could not admire more - meant so much.
